yeah you can, there is a rar repair program but you need the .par file that comes with some .rar's. that file holds the info about the compressed program and how many bytes it should be. look for a program called smartpar
|
winrar has a build in repair feature, it can salvage some of the files inside... but if it's all one big file inside then the odds aren't looking good.
